Einzelnen Beitrag anzeigen

Raider

Registriert seit: 13. Okt 2004
2 Beiträge
 
#1

Proxyserver aus Indy-HTTPServer erstellen

  Alt 13. Okt 2004, 09:08
Hallo zusammen.

Ich arbeite zur Zeit an einem Administrationsprogramm für Lehrer und komme zur Zeit leider nicht weiter.

Mein Programm besteht aus einem Lehrerprogramm und einem Schülerprogramm.
Das Schülerprogramm läuft auf allen Schüler-PCs und kann mit dem Lehrerprogramm administriert werden.

Ich möchte nun eine Funktion einbauen, die es dem Lehrer ermöglicht, zu jeder Zeit das Internet zu sperren oder freizugeben.
Da ich nicht weiß, wie ich dem laufenden Internet Explorer den Port abklemmen kann, dachte ich mir, daß ich auf localhost nen Proxyserver aufsetze, der bei freigegebenen Internet allen Traffic unverändert durchlässt und bei gesperrtem eine Fehlerseite ausgibt.

Mein Proxy braucht also eigentlich nichts zu können außer Traffic zu sperren oder eben freizugeben.
Caching und den ganzen Kram brauche ich nicht, da es im Netzwerk schon einen "richtigen" Proxyserver gibt, der für alle Clients arbeitet.

Mein Problem ist jetzt, daß ich überhaupt keine Idee habe, wie ich es anstelle, einen Proxy zu coden. Ich hab mich umgehört und bin drauf gestoßen, daß ich mit Indys HTTP-Server einen Proxy erstellen kann.

Wenn jemand ein Tutorial oder eine kleine Einführung in Proxyprogrammierung hat wäre ich sehr dankbar.

Bis denn,

Tibor
  Mit Zitat antworten Zitat